Your Job

As a Specialist, IT Support, you will serve as the site-level owner and steward of digital manufacturing systems for Molex Malaysia. In this role, you will ensure effective integration between operational technology (OT) and enterprise IT platforms in an advanced, automation-intensive manufacturing environment, supporting the performance, security, and scalability of robotics, molding, stamping, plating, optical manufacturing, ERP/MES/SCADA, and data & analytics platforms aligned to Molex’s global technology direction.

Our Team

You will support Molex Malaysia’s manufacturing site in Kawasan Perindustrian Prai, which manufactures and trades high-speed connectors for the Data, Audio & Video, Computer, and Power Supply industries. The site features advanced robotics, high-speed injection molding, stamping, plating, and automated assembly.

This role works closely with site Operations, Engineering/Automation, Quality, Supply Chain, EHS, and Finance, while partnering with regional and global Enterprise IT, Cybersecurity, Digital/Analytics, Architecture, and Compliance teams.

What You Will Do

  • Align technology roadmaps with Corporate Infrastructure and Manufacturing Operations to help achieve throughput, quality, and cost targets.

  • Translate manufacturing needs into actionable digital requirements, working with corporate IT, automation teams, and vendors to deliver solutions that improve reliability, visibility, and scalability.

  • Ensure all site IT/OT requests aresubmittedthrough the global intake workflow and meet intake standards.

  • Evaluate and prioritize requests based on strategic alignment, architecture fit, cost/value, urgency, compliance, and resource impact.

  • Proactively engage site stakeholders, including Engineering and Quality, to ensure standardized request submission and protect project timelines.

  • Leverage global steering and prioritization forums to secure funding, align priorities, and provide transparency on site demand and project status.

  • Operate and optimize site IT/OT infrastructure, including site networks, on-premises and cloud compute, identity and access systems, endpoints, datacenter assets, and plant-floor OT devices such as PLCs, HMIs,IIoTgateways, and historians.

  • Support andmaintaincore manufacturing applications, including MES, SCADA, Batch Execution Systems, and Quality Management Systems (QMS), to support continuous line availability.

  • Manage application lifecycles, upgrades, and patch management while ensuring scheduled downtime windows, change control compliance, minimal operational disruption, and legacy software validation.

  • Maintain current architecture diagrams, IP schemes, asset inventories, runbooks, and SOPs to enable fast recovery and consistent operations.

  • Implement and enforce secure remote access, segmentation between IT and OT, application-level RBAC, and endpoint hardening standards in partnership with corporate IT and cybersecurity teams.

  • Drive incident management, troubleshooting, and root cause analysis (RCA) for plant outages, data pipeline failures, and middleware/API integration drops between OT systems and enterprise IT.

  • Lead capacity planning and lifecycle management by forecasting resource needs, planning hardware/software refreshes, coordinating procurement, and managing warranties and licenses.

  • Protect intellectual property and supplier data by applying site cybersecurity controls, secure configuration baselines, and credential/certificate management.

  • Maintain, test, andvalidatedisaster recovery and business continuity plans for critical digital assets; ensure backups and restore proceduresremaincurrent.

  • Serve as thesiteliaison to Corporate Cybersecurity for vulnerability remediation, incident response, and compliance audits.

  • Support site compliance for audit certification and alignment with global and division standards.

  • Coordinate audit readiness, evidence, and corrective actions with Corporate IT, Cybersecurity, Quality, and Compliance teams.

  • Ensure business continuity, backup, andrecoveryreadiness, and lead rapid response for technology incidents or audit gaps.

  • Manage vendor relationships for support, maintenance, licensing, and professional services; coordinate onsite vendor activities to minimize production impact.

  • Create andsubmitpurchase requests (PRs) for generic IT requirements, ensuringaccuratescope, cost justification, and alignment with approved budgets; coordinate with Purchasing/Procurement to supporttimelypurchase order (PO) release.

About Koch

Based in Wichita, Kansas, Koch is one of the largest private companies in America. A diverse set of businesses and industries across the world, we work together to keep improving and exploring new ways to make life even better.

With a presence in more than 50 countries, Koch companies employ about 120,000 people worldwide, with nearly half of those in the United States. Koch offers abundant opportunities to improve life’s most necessary things – like food, clothing, water, transportation and technology.
